Creative arts

Creative arts is mandatory for students from Kindergarten to Year 6. 

In creative arts, students discover a variety of art forms through a study of dance, drama, music and visual arts where they learn to appreciate, compose, listen, make and perform.

Each art form has its own unique knowledge and skills, elements or concepts as well as a capacity to inspire and enrich lives.

Music Programs

All students at Bondi Beach Public School participate in a one-hour weekly music lesson as well as a weekly signing class with specialist teachers. In addition, the school offers the following music programs and events:

Band (Junior and Senior run by Directions in Music). Students from Years 3-6 are welcome to join and can either buy or hire instruments. Tuition takes place at school after school hours.

·         Violin ensemble is available to students from Kindergarten to Year 6.

·         Singing lesson for students in Kindergarten to Year 2

·         Choir is available for students in Years 3 - 6 and have a practise session each week before school. The school choir performs at various school and community events throughout the year.

Dance Programs

Students from Kindergarten to Year 6 participate in a dance program for one hour a week that incorporates choreography and appreciation activities. In addition, the school offers the following dance programs and events:
